These cookies taste like a mix between Russian Tea Cakes , Shortbread, and Standard Sugar Cookies. I eded up using 2 cups of icing sugar for the frosting, however, the recipe calls for 2 and half and that would work well too, it really depends on how sweet you like it and also how thick you want it to be. I think next time I would make it 2-1/2cups because I think it would make the glaze/frosting glossier and sweeter, as the main source of sugar is really from the frosting. As the cookies aren't very sweet and the frosting adds to the flavour. You can use any kind of food colouring, however, I used the gel food colouring, as you don't have to use as much and they bring out the colour a lot easier than the liquid version. You can also use any colour combinations you'd like and since eI didn't have large crystal rocks to put on top I used some sprinkles for half of them and none for the other, as I wasn't sure whether or not it would look good. They also dry really fast, so if you do use sprinkles do it fairly quickly after dipping the cookies in icing. The cookies took about 10min in the oven for the optimum time and it made exactly 36 cookies (3 dozen). Overall, these cookies turned out really well and I hope you love them as much as I do!
